Reduced condensation
Many people worry that their double-glazed windows might be affected by condensation, but the truth is that they're more energy efficient and less prone to this issue. Internal condensation occurs when there's too much moisture in the room or when it's too cold. It can be prevented by improving ventilation and removing the sources of moisture like houseplants and pet hair. Condensation must be eliminated promptly because it could cause mould and window doctor bromley rot if left on surfaces.
Double-glazed windows may show condensation on the outside of the panes as they warm up next morning or switch on the heating. This is normal and will go away as the glass warms. However, it's important to keep in mind that condensation doesn't only accumulate on windows, it can also accumulate on the sills, frames and the plaster the surface of wooden or aluminium frames.

Sound insulation has been improved.
One of the great things about double glazing is that it's a fantastic way to reduce noise from outside your home. If you live near a busy highway, railway line or airport or if your neighbors are particularly noisy double glazing is a great method to keep the noise from entering your home.
This is because double glazed windows have two panes glass, separated by a space that is filled by air or inert gas. The glass is more solid and therefore doesn't vibrate so much when sound hits it. The argon between the panes has distinct properties like air and it can block vibrations before they get to you.
The result is a more peaceful environment in your home, which is ideal for those who want your sleep and enjoy a peaceful living space. You can go one step further and select acoustic glasses designed to cut down on the sound levels.
This type of double glazed windows bromley-glazing comes with an internal layer fixed to absorb and dampen noise. This kind of double glazing is more costly than standard double-glazing but it's well worth the investment to reduce the noise level at home. It's important to know that this isn't a soundproof solution and you'll need to block out outside noise by using other measures like sound insulation and walls that are solid.
